Output 66abe09a6ee61b9c89b296404d2f49b320128ece9ffdfe21d4da3e8420a06388:0

value
1644866
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2cc16db914ddb87e243cc3a60f7965d8581e9f1 OP_EQUALVERIFY OP_CHECKSIG
address
1MgCCj7EokZ6XU9wGcYkELdy2rTE9QYxJx
transaction
66abe09a6ee61b9c89b296404d2f49b320128ece9ffdfe21d4da3e8420a06388
spent
true